💥1. Day Trading (Short-Term Trading)💥
What it is: Buying and selling coins multiple times a day to catch short-term price movements.
Capital needed: $2,000–$10,000 minimum
Strategy: Use technical analysis (indicators like RSI, MACD, volume) to trade volatile coins.
Risk: 🔴 High (but potential profit is high too)
Goal: 2–5% daily profit = $40–$200 per day on $4,000
💥> ✅ Tip: Start with a demo account or paper trade to test your skills before using real money.

💥2. Futures Trading (Leverage)💥
What it is: Trading with borrowed money (up to 125x leverage on Binance Futures).
Capital needed: $500–$1,000
Strategy: Scalping or trend-following with strict stop-loss.
Risk: 🔴🔴 Very High (liquidation risk)
Goal: Even 1–2% move with 10x leverage can net $100+
> ⚠️ Note: Use risk management – never risk more than 1-2% of your capital per trade.

💥3. Grid Bots / Trading Bots (Automated 💥Trading)
What it is: Use Binance's grid trading bot or third-party tools like Pionex to automate small trades.
Capital needed: $1,000–$5,000
Risk: 🟠 Medium
Goal: $10–$150/day depending on volatility and range
> ✅ Passive strategy. Set it and let it work 24/7.
💥4. Arbitrage (Low-Risk Opportunities)💥
What it is: Exploiting price differences between coins, pairs, or exchanges.
Capital needed: $1,000+
Risk: 🟢 Low (but limited opportunities)
Example: Price difference between BTC/USDT and BTC/BUSD pairs.
